What’s in salicylic acid?

Salicylic acid is a beta hydroxy acid. It’s well-known for reducing acne by exfoliating the skin and keeping pores clear. You can find salicylic acid in a variety of over-the-counter (OTC) products. It’s also available in prescription-strength formulas.

Actually What should you not use with salicylic acid?

BEWARE: Retinol + Salicylic Acid

“You do not want to use two potent ingredients that have the same effect on your skin. For example, retinol and salicylic acid can each cause skin irritation when used on its own,” Dr. Yu says. “Combining these items might make your skin feel dry and sensitive, especially to light.”

Who should not use salicylic acid?

Topical salicylic acid should not be used to treat genital warts, warts on the face, warts with hair growing from them, warts in the nose or mouth, moles, or birthmarks. Salicylic acid is in a class of medications called keratolytic agents.

What does vitamin c do to skin?

This protein is naturally present in your skin and helps keep it from sagging. But your body slows down collagen production as you age. Vitamin C applied to the skin can encourage new collagen to grow. It also helps maintain the collagen you do have and protects the precious protein from damage.

Can I use vitamin C in the morning and salicylic acid at night?

Q. Should I apply vitamin C in the morning or at night, or both? Apply vitamin C day and night UNLESS you’re also using AHAs (like glycolic acid or lactic acid) or BHAs (like salicylic acid). If you’re using AHAs or BHAs in your skin routine, apply vitamin C in the morning only, and apply AHA/BHA at night only.

What can you not mix with vitamin C skin care?

Don’t Mix: Retinol with vitamin C, benzoyl peroxide, and AHA/BHA acids. AHA and BHA acids are exfoliating, which can dry out skin and cause further irritation if your skincare routine already includes retinol. As for benzoyl peroxide and retinol, they cancel each other out.

Can you overuse salicylic acid?

Who should avoid using salicylic acid? You can actually use too much salicylic acid, which can become a problem. “The primary negative side effect of salicylic acid is its ability to irritate and dry skin in those that are very sensitive or those who overuse it,” says Nazarian.

Can I use moisturizer after salicylic acid?

Moisturizer is recommended as a second step after using salicylic acid, since this will replenish the dry skin, and help prevent any serious side effects. … Moisturizer is best applied after using salicylic acid products that are washed off, such as facial soaps.

Should you use salicylic acid in the morning or night?

Although many products containing salicylic acid recommend that you apply them in the morning and night, you should always be cautious when using an ingredient like this in the day as salicylic acid can make the skin more sensitive to the sun.

Does salicylic acid turn skin white?

Yes, this is normal. Salicylic acid (the active ingredient in Compound W) is a keratolytic agent and works by peeling off the outer layers of the skin. This can look unsightly and by all means cover it but it is not entirely necessary.

Does vitamin C dry out skin?

For those with sensitive, reactive skin, certain forms of vitamin C can be shockingly irritating, leading to dryness, peeling, and redness. But you shouldn’t bin your vitamin C serums or moisturizers right after reading that.

Does vitamin C lighten skin permanently?

Vitamin C inhibits the pathway of abnormal production of skin pigments (melanin) to even out the skin tone and lightens dark spots, sun spots, acne scars, blemishes, and hyperpigmentation due to melasma. This unique anti-spot property of vitamin C lightens dark spots without altering your normal skin’s pigmentation.

Does vitamin C brighten the skin?

What are vitamin C’s benefits for skin? … On top of that, vitamin C is an antioxidant, meaning it protects skin cells from damaging free radicals caused by UV exposure. It also inhibits melanin production in the skin, which helps to lighten hyperpigmentation and brown spots, even out skin tone, and enhance skin radiance.
